The two oils are not very different chemically but palm kernel has only half as much of Caprylic and capric fatty acids (8% versus 15%), and twice as much oleic (14% versus 6%) as coconut oil so would have a lower melting point. I would be concerned about how the PKO was extracted as I think solvents might be used.
